I needed to Tweak Newt's cage a bit and waited till he had a bit of a spot clean tonight. After the last spot clean a few things were a bit high, so lowered the back shelf slightly, added an extra bendy ramp so he could reach it properly and added the Savic Tube to his sputnik - which meant moving the sputnik slightly to the right leaving a bit of an open space, so I put the second sputnik in as well for some overhead cover.

Last time I spot cleaned I put a potty inside his house. He's been using it to hoard food and peeing in the other corner of the house - lol! So it was a bit stinky - and he'd pushed a load of stinky substrate out of the house door as well. So cleaned the potty and moved it to the side where he's peeing and put his hoard back.

He had a little explore and seems to approve. I've hidden lots of treats in various places to make up for the upheaval And added some bits of Finacard here and there for a bit of interest.

Thanks for elaborating on hiw you attached the tube to the cage roof. I am going to see if I can attach both of Quigley’s savic rat tubes to the top of his cage with bolts and washers through the ventilation holes in the top of the tubes, so that he can have a walkway between his two platforms.

That sounds like an idea! I've always found it needs a shelf to rest on at one end, even when I've used the tabs (and sisal string to secure one end to the roof). In this case the shelf was just the right height that the tube is wedged between it and the roof - it basically stays up on its own but I clipped one tab to the roof just to be sure.
